The FONA 3G Cellular Modem Breakout is the perfect solution for integrating cellular connectivity and GPS geolocation into your projects. This all-in-one module offers voice, text, SMS, data, and location-tracking capabilities, all in a compact 1.75"x1.6" footprint. It is powered by the SIM5320E GSM module, which supports global connectivity on 2G and 3G networks, and comes equipped with a built-in GPS module for real-time location tracking.

Key Features:

  • Global Connectivity: Supports Quad-band GSM (850MHz, 900MHz, 1800MHz, 1900MHz) for worldwide coverage, and Dual-band 3G UMTS/HSDPA (900/2100MHz) for high-speed data.
  • Integrated GPS: Features the Qualcomm PM8015 GPS module with 16 acquisition channels and an accuracy of about 2.5 meters.
  • Voice and SMS: Make and receive voice calls using a headset or external speaker, and send/receive SMS messages.
  • Data Support: Send and receive GPRS data over TCP/IP, HTTP, and more. Use AT commands for communication with various baud rates, up to 4.0Mbps.
  • Native USB Support: Connect directly to a computer via USB for serial communication, GPS NMEA data, and modem capabilities (Windows only tested).
  • Built-in Charging Circuit: Recharge any 500mAh+ LiPoly or LiIon battery via MicroUSB, with LEDs to indicate charging status.

Additional Features:

  • Headset Support: Includes a 4-pole TRRS jack for using Android or iPhone-compatible headsets with microphone. External 8Ω speaker and electret microphone breakouts are also available for those who prefer not to use a headset.
  • Level Shifting: Compatible with 2.8V to 5V logic, making it versatile for different microcontrollers.
  • External Antennas: Supports uFL connectors for connecting external GSM and GPS antennas, enhancing signal reception.
  • SIM Slot: A standard SIM card slides into the back for cellular network access.

Setup and Usage:

This module does not operate independently—it requires a microcontroller to drive it. We recommend using an Arduino, but any 3.3V to 5V microcontroller with a UART interface can communicate with the FONA 3G via the RX/TX pins.

Required Accessories (Not Included):

  • SIM Card: A Mini SIM card (2G or 3G) is needed for network access.
  • LiPoly Battery: A 500mAh+ LiPoly battery is required (1200mAh recommended).
  • MicroUSB Cable: For charging and USB communication.
  • External Antennas: Both GSM and GPS antennas (with uFL to SMA adapters if necessary).
  • TRRS Headset: Not mandatory, but required for voice calls.

Technical Specifications:

  • Product Dimensions: 50.0mm x 46.0mm x 7.0mm (2.0" x 1.8" x 0.3")
  • Weight: 50.0g (1.8oz)

This breakout is ideal for advanced users who are comfortable handling more complex setups. It’s perfect for projects needing 3G connectivity, voice communication, SMS, and GPS geolocation. For beginners, we recommend exploring the FONA 800/808 series for simpler integration.
